Grant <emailgrant at gmail.com> wrote:
> If you're using Interchange::Link and you'd like:
>
> [bounce href="http://www.domain.com" status="301"]
>
> to return 301 instead of 302, make the following changes to your Link.pm:
>
> - use Apache2::Const;
> + use Apache2::Const -compile => qw(DECLINED OK NOT_FOUND FORBIDDEN
> REDIRECT HTTP_MOVED_PERMANENTLY);
>
> close (SOCK) or die "close: $!\n";
> + return Apache2::Const::HTTP_MOVED_PERMANENTLY if $set_status eq '301';
> return Apache2::Const::REDIRECT;
>
> That's one removed line and two added. It would be good if someone
> checked this into CVS.
